From the streets of Paris to the Hungarian countryside, Chameleon begins its second quarter-century with a program of beauty, light, and joie de vivre. Kodály’s fiddler greets us with wild abandon in his 1914 Duo for violin and cello while Debussy’s conjures a universe of shifting color and sensual dreams in Trois poèmes de Stéphane Mallarmé. Eric Moe’s Frozen Hours Melt Melodiously into the Past and Lili Boulanger’s Nocturne et cortege transport us to luminous, glowing bygone days. Finally, Ernest Chausson’s piano quartet is a one-of-a-kind masterpiece of elegance, warmth, and endless mélodie.
